Previous.- What are Cookies?
Cookies are a tool used by Web servers to store and retrieve information about their visitors. It is nothing more than a text file that some servers ask our browser to write to our hard drive, with information about what we have been doing on their pages. They have an expiration date, which can range from the duration of the session to a specified future date, after which they cease to be operational.

This cookie is typically set during the first visit. If the cookie is deleted manually, it will be set again on the next visit with a new ID. In most cases, this cookie is used to determine unique visitors to our site and is updated with each page viewed. In addition, this cookie has a unique Google Analytics ID that ensures both its validity and its accessibility as an additional security measure. More information |
Third parties persistent__utmb |
2 years from each update |
This cookie is used to establish and continue a user session on our site. When a user visits a page on our site, the Google Analytics code attempts to update this cookie. If it doesn't find the cookie, it will create a new one. Each time the user visits a different page this cookie is updated to expire after 30 minutes, in this way it continues to find a unique session in 30-minute intervals. This cookie expires when a user does not visit our site for 30 minutes. More information |
